| body | <img src="http://i1-news.softpedia-static.com/images/news2/introducing-phoenix-os-an-alternative-to-remix-os-and-android-x86-499017-18.jpg"><hr><h2>Sommaire</h2><a href="">Android Desktop</a>, définition, présentation générale. (Version <a href="">EN</a>) <a href="">Review de Remix OS</a>, qualités, défauts. (Version <a href="">EN</a>) <h2>Présentation de Phoenix OS</h2> Phoenix OS est une distribution Linux faisant partie de ce que j'aime appelé les <strong>Android Desktop</strong>. Vous pouvez voir comme image ci-dessus l'OS qui comme son rang Android Desktop oblige présente une <strong>GUI</strong> (interface utilisateur, voir <a href="">ici</a> pour plus de détails sur les environnements graphiques) ayant les caractéristiques d'un <strong>OS</strong> pour ordinateur, c'est à dire gestion des fenêtres, menu démarrer, barre des taches... et j'en passe.<h2>Avantages face à la version portable</h2> A noter que par version portable, j'entends version mobile.<ul><li>Le Multitache <img src="http://cdn.phoenixos.com/img/os/win_windows_251cdf4.png"/> Et oui ! Un des plus gros avantages d'un <strong>Android Desktop</strong> (non pas que Phoenix OS) comparé à la version portable est le fait que les fenêtres (en réalité application Android) peuvent être utiliser de manière multitâche comme sur un ordinateur. Qui n'a jamais rêver sur son portable Android (ou sa tablette) d'avoir plusieurs applications à l'écran ? C'est chose possible sur Phoenix OS !</li></ul> <ul><li>L'utilisation de la souris. </br>Toute bonne version ordinateur se doit d'avoir une compatibilité souris, et c'est un point essentiel pour tout <strong>Android Desktop</strong>, point que Phoenix OS sait relever haut la main. Cependant certaines applications Android ne prennent pas en compte la souris (car non développer pour être compatible à la base) mais on ne peut pas leur en vouloir.</li></ul> Cependant c'est là les seuls avantages. Et on va voir que ça ne vas pas rattraper l'OS pour autant !<h2>Les avantages</h2> On est fort à constater que Phoenix OS apporte aussi son lot d'avantages qui lui est propre. On retrouve notamment une interface réussie avec un menu démarré nous faisant penser au dernier OS de Microsoft. Il réussit sur ce point à vaincre son concurrent Remix OS qui ne possède qu'un simple menu répertoriant les applications. On remarque aussi une forte stabilité, Phoenix OS est stable, rapide et n'a jamais manquer de faire bugger mon PC. Malheureusement...<h2>Les inconvénients</h2>L'on pourra croire que j'ai abrégé mes compliments quant à Phoenix OS et pour cause, un détail essentiel est en vogue et permet de casser le rêve pourtant bien présent... Le Play Store manque à l'appel. Il a certes un moyen de l'installer mais il faut pour ça télécharger une version modifiée de l'OS pour pouvoir bénéficier du Store de Google et c'est bien là le gros problème. Il a suffit à me faire détester Phoenix. "Un OS PC Android n'est pas un <strong>Android Desktop</strong> si celui-ci n'a pas le Play Store". C'est en soit très gênant, le but d'un <strong>Android Desktop</strong> est de pouvoir profiter d'Android sur PC, un de ses points forts et son catalogue d'applications présentes sur le Store... Un autre défaut des non négligeable non plus concerne l'interface, le pack d'icone est à mon sens horrible, il suffit de regarder l'icone "Computer" (ordinateur) pour s'en rendre compte. Associé à la seule possibilité de sélectionner la langue anglaise ou Chinoise à l'utilisation, il en devient impossible de se repérer de façon aisée dans le système. De plus de nombreuses applications chinoises sont préinstaller et gâche un peu l'expérience car non traduites. On note le même problème que pour Remix OS, la selection du réseau avant celle du clavier qui nous oblige à connaitre le clavier international anglais pour entrer notre code wifi.<h2>Conclusion</h2><strong>Zéro pointé pour le Phoenix</strong> qui n'aura pas su renaître de ses cendres. En revanche Remix OS qui avait trébuché dans le <a href="">#2 d'Android sur PC</a> reviendra dans un 4ème épisode qui arrivera prochainement.</br> <strong>Merci à vous d'avoir lu ce post</strong>. | body | <strong>This article is a translation I made from <a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/fr-remix-os-review-android-sur-pc">my French Article</a>, I'm not a native English speaker, this article ought have a lot of language mistake, I "translated" my article 'cause I wanted it to be accesible to the english community. If you don't want to read a "translated" article with surely a bad english you can leave this page by clicking <a href="https://steemit.com">here</a>.</strong><hr><img src="http://techliveinfo.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/04/Remix-OS-for-PCs.png"/><hr>Like I said in the article conserning <a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/en-android-available-on-pc">Android Desktop</a> (An Android version with an computer adapted <a href="https://steemit.com/linux/@wryth/en-desktop-environment">GUI</a>). This article is a review of <strong>Remix OS.</strong> <h2>Review</h2> Remix OS has a really nice GUI. I think it is really <strong>good-looking</stron>, and <strong>sober-minded</strong>, in fact... everything we can ask to have in a GUI. The interface is <strong>intuitive</strong>, we has to firstly chose the language, not really a problem for an English-speaker. Next we have to connect on wifi, the keyboard input is QWERTY and one more time not really cool for non-english users. The final step is to connect to the Play Store, which is <strong>functional</strong>. I've tested to use Facebook, Messenger, Inbox, Hangout and even the game Boom Beach, they all worked <strong>well</strong> and was <strong>fast</strong>. <strong>However, the dream had to stop.</strong> I've tested Remix OS with the <strong>"Guest Mode"</strong>, everything I'd do wouldn't be saved. But I knew it. I wanted to test Remix OS really quickly without doing a kind of boring installation - I never like to install a new thing (OS) on my computer, cause I always think if I mess up i'll delete everything. There is 2 mod you can use, the Guest Mod, the one I used for the test, and the <strong>"normal"</strong> mod. Let's talk about the Normal Mod, we HAD to conclude the test with this mod, which is pretty normal, that's the mod where everything you do is saved, and here is the <strong>calvary</strong>. The installation is <strong>impossible</strong>. It keeps asking us to format the usb key where we want to install the os, and even with his format tool it still doesn't working, then the normal mod is just <strong>unusable</strong>, it just keep displayin the "Remix OS". Just looking on this internet allowed me to see I'm not the single one to have this problem even after following the official indication. To resolve this problem I modified the boot command for the normal mod. Once after I resolved the problem, I had a new one: the normal is <strong>slow</strong>, <strong>very slow</strong>, <strong>unstable</strong>, <strong>freezing</strong>, <strong>making weird sounds</strong> when we are clicking on some apps. It's just <strong>THE HELL</strong>. Remix OS is not good, only if we can forgot the normal mod, However we can't use an OS only with the Guest Mod except if we are ok to reinstall everything at every restart. Even if Remix OS disapointed me, it will just be a way for me to test his concurent the: <strong>Phoenix OS</strong>. |

| body | <img src="http://techliveinfo.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/04/Remix-OS-for-PCs.png"/><hr>Comme dit dans un précédent post concernant les <a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/android-disponible-sur-pc">Android Desktop</a> (une version d'Android adapté pour avoir un <a href="https://steemit.com/linux/@wryth/fr-les-environnements-graphiques">environnement graphique</a> compatible avec les ordinateurs). Cet article sera consacré au test de <strong>Remix OS.</strong> <strong><a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/en-remix-os-review-android-available-on-pc">English speakers, click here to see the translation</a></strong> <h2>Review</h2> Remix OS possède une interface réellement belle. Je la trouve vraiment bien <strong>travaillée</strong>, <strong>élégante</strong> et <strong>sobre</strong>, tout ce qu'on peut attendre d'une interface graphique. L'interface est assez <strong>intuitive</strong>, on débute avec le choix de la langue, seul bémol pour les français aucun pack de langue disponible, il faut alors se cantonner à l'anglais, mais la connaissance globale d'Android permet de passer outre les petits défauts de compréhension. On a ensuite la connexion au wifi, il est assez utile de noter la présence de la case "afficher le mot de passe" qui peut être utile si vous ne connaissez pas la disposition du clavier anglais, car oui par défaut on utilise la disposition d'un clavier international anglais, il faut donc utiliser un mémo des touches de celui-ci, ou avoir un clavier qwerty. Une fois ces étapes finies on arrive sur le bureau, c'est le cas de le dire, on voulait Android sur PC quand même ! On définit alors le Play Store, qui est parfaitement <strong>fonctionnel</strong>. J'ai pu tester les applications Facebook, Messenger, Inbox, Hangout et même le jeu Boom Beach, tous étaient parfaitement <strong>fonctionnels</strong> et <strong>rapides</strong>. <strong>Cependant, le rêve s'arrête là.</strong> J'ai testé ces fonctionnalités en <strong>"Guest Mode"</strong>, c'est à dire en mode invité, tout ce que j'avais fais aller être perdu au moment ou je fermerais l'ordinateur. Cependant je le savais. Je voulais tester l'OS le plus rapidement sans être confronter à une installation des plus embêtantes - J'ai tendance à ne pas aimer les installations d'OS au cas où cela effacerait les données de mon disque. Il y a donc deux modes disponibles: le mode Guest, celui que j'ai utilisé précédemment, et le mode que j'appellerais <strong>"normal"</strong>. Passons donc au mode normal, il faut bien après le test conclure par une installation, et là est le <strong>calvaire</strong>. L'installation est tout bonnement <strong>impossible</strong>. Il demande le formatage d'une clef, ce qu'il n'arrive pas à faire même après mainte tentative avec des configurations différentes et même l'utilisation en mode normal à partir de la clef d'installation est <strong>inutilisable</strong>, la clef affiche le logo "Remix OS" mais à partir de ce moment elle "s’éteint", plus de signe d'utilisation de celle-ci, cela entraîne la continuité infinie de l'affichage du logo. Un tour sur internet permet de savoir que je ne suis pas le seul à reprocher ce problème. J'ai suivi toutes les indications du site officiel en vain. Pour finir finalement par modifier le boot du mode normal pour en identifier le soucis. Une fois ce périple finit, en voilà un autre qui débarque, le mode normal est <strong>lent</strong>, <strong>très lent</strong>, <strong>instable</strong>, <strong>freeze</strong>, <strong>produit des sons bizarre</strong>s de temps en temps quand on clique à des endroits. Bref un <strong>enfer inutilisable</strong>. L'OS en lui est pas mal, du moins si on oublie le mode normal, cependant nous ne pouvons pas utiliser un OS en mode invité sous couvert de perdre toute données à chaque arrêt de l'ordinateur et de tout réinstaller au commencement. Cet OS est à surveiller de prêt, de très prêt, il a du potentiel. En revanche il ne sera pas exploiter tant que les bugs perdureront. Mais tant mieux, cela nous permettra de nous pencher la prochaine fois sur son rival: <strong>Phoenix OS</strong>. |

| body | <img src="https://www.android.com/static/img/history/features/feature_donut_2.png"/> </br>Cela peut vous paraître fou mais <strong>Android</strong> l'os pour mobile incontournable de Google présent sur près d'<strong>1.2 milliard</strong> de périphériques possède aussi sa version PC. </br>Comme beaucoup le savent déjà, Android, appartient à la famille <strong>Linux</strong>. Linux est déjà présent sur de <strong>nombreux ordinateurs</strong> et est encore plus présent qu'on ne le croit, <strong>serveurs web</strong>, <strong>serveurs de jeux</strong>, ou encore dans <strong>certains objets connectés</strong>. </br><strong>Quel rapport avec Android me diriez-vous ?</strong> Le rapport est très simple à tirer. Android se base sur Linux, de multiples <strong>distributions Linux</strong> existent. Il existe donc des distributions Linux qui permettent l'utilisation d'<strong>Android</strong> hors d'un périphérique mobile. Et c'est le point où je voulais en venir ! </br><strong>Les OS Linux qui utilisent Android</strong> À noter que tous les OS se basant sur Linux ne seront pas présentés. Quand on se dit <strong>OS Linux utilisant Android</strong>, on pense de suite à tous les projets que l'on peut trouver sur internet portant le nom d'Android. Et oui ! Là est la <strong>difficulté</strong> de la chose, beaucoup de ces projets qui nous permettent d’accéder à Android sur ordinateur (à l'aide de Linux) portent le <strong>nom éponyme d'Android</strong>, et il y a une raison très simple à cela ! Ces distributions Linux ont pour but de <strong>restituer au plus fidèle</strong> Android sur un ordinateur. Il n'y alors <strong>quasiment aucune</strong> implémentation autre que celles présentes sur Android sur mobile. Mais ce n'est pas de ces projets-là que je souhaite vous parler ! Je désire introduire de plus grands projets à base d'Android: <strong>Android Desktop</strong>. </br><strong>Android Desktop ? Jamais entendu parler !</strong> Et pourtant vous devrez ! Commençons par une <strong>image de présentation</strong>. <img src="http://techliveinfo.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/04/Remix-OS-for-PCs.png"/> Voilà ce que j'appelle un <strong>Android Desktop</strong>, une version d'<strong>Android modifié pour s'adapter au mieux à un ordinateur</strong>. À mon sens, le design est magnifique ! On peut y voir <strong>Android</strong>, mais ce n'est pas tout ! L'environnement graphique nous rappelle <strong>Windows</strong>. Et à juste titre, cette distribution, du nom de <strong>Remix OS</strong> (version 3.0 pour les curieux), est une adaptation <strong>PARFAITE</strong> de ce que pourrait rendre Android sur un ordinateur, ainsi elle possède un <strong>design qui ne nous change pas</strong> du leader des OS pour PC: Windows. L'adaptation est <strong>merveilleuse</strong>, et inclut même des <strong>fonctionnalités utiles sur ordinateur</strong> et non présentes sur portable telles que le <strong>redimensionnement des fenêtres</strong> (ou plutôt applications sur Android), <strong>l'utilisation de la souris et du clavier</strong> ou encore <strong>la navigation dans les dossiers</strong>. Les questions qui reviendront sûrement les plus souvent: <strong>Est-ce que le play store est présent ?</strong> ou <strong>Est-ce que les applications Android sont compatibles ?</strong> À ces questions je répondrais une seule et unique réponse: <strong> OUI </strong>, le play store est présent et les applications sont <strong>compatibles</strong> pour la simple et bonne raison que la distribution est belle et bien basée sur <strong>Android</strong> ! Attention cependant, les applications Android ne gèrent pas par défaut la souris et le clic gauche, certaines applications ne sont donc pas utilisables complètement et parfaitement. </br>Pour finir cet article, laissez moi vous présenter une autre distribution Android Desktop: <strong>Phoenix OS</strong>. <img src="http://cdn.liliputing.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/01/phoenix_03.jpg"/> Les fonctionnalités sont les mêmes que <strong>Remix OS</strong> alors je vous laisse avec cette seule image la présentant. <strong>Merci</strong> à tous les lecteurs de cet article d'avoir pris le temps de le lire, n'hésitez pas à m'indiquer mes possibles erreurs ou si quelque chose vous traquasse. <strong>Un prochain article sera peut-être consacrer au test d'un de ces Android Desktop.</strong> <a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/fr-remix-os-review-android-sur-pc">Edit: Cliquez ici pour voir la review</a></br> Sources: zdnet.fr, phoenixos.com, jide.com <a href="https://steemit.com/android/@wryth/en-android-available-on-pc">Cliquez ici pour voir la version anglaise.
